Transaction 2bb7fc00f6f62659a703523b2454659f5a4177c8d1af7f6bf566827afabd3377
1 Input
2 Outputs
- 2bb7fc00f6f62659a703523b2454659f5a4177c8d1af7f6bf566827afabd3377:0
- 2bb7fc00f6f62659a703523b2454659f5a4177c8d1af7f6bf566827afabd3377:1
value 42744274
address 3CFVbWtT31RU4D49PpxbnQrByXFcmbkjdY
value 169599776
address 3JLezQ2Apobi5zkGxgUwpQMZduD1mXTkyP